[cobirds] Glossy Ibis (2) at Crom Lake (Weld)

There were 2 Glossy Ibis feeding within a flock of 27 White-faced Ibis at Crom Lake (Weld CR31 about a half mile south of CR90 = 1 mile west of the town of Pierce).  Last seen at 2pm.  Good scope views possible.

Norma's Grove on Weld CR100 e of Weld CR57 was fairly quiet with the most interesting birds being 1 Northern Waterthrush, 3-4 Blue-gray Gnatcatchers, 1 Warbling Vireo, a few Lincoln's Sparrows, and a few Yellow Warblers.
